Output 5c7874eea4590aefc18bc4ccea0808c2432171179781a657527c1570e3eb8aa9:0

value
690383545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68b6616edef62d750068d70b6f81c859f25b691c OP_EQUAL
address
MHSpzQYFFkKBAmZdBadTuR1G7t1jtjn2fT
transaction
5c7874eea4590aefc18bc4ccea0808c2432171179781a657527c1570e3eb8aa9
spent
true